Why Choose a Mesothelioma Law Firm?

A mesothelioma lawyer may help victims receive comp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and other expenses. They also assist with asbestos trust funds.

They will look over your medical records and work history to determine whether you have a valid mesothelioma claim. They will also investigate your exposure and determine potential responsible parties.

National Firms

National mesothelioma companies can represent asbestos victims across more than one state, in contrast to local asbestos law firms. This versatility is a benefit to asbestos victims as their exposure could be in different places. The firms have lawyers who are familiar with filing claims in all jurisdictions. They can help victims receive the maximum amount of compensation.

Mesothelioma lawyers are able to review the medical records of patients to determine the source of their asbestos exposure and help to seek compensation from those responsible. Lawyers from these firms also have access to a wealth of sources to aid in proving the case, such as company documents, expert witnesses and mesothelioma research studies. Attorneys can offer a legal analysis as well as explain the process of compensation.

Many mesothelioma lawyers have experience in representing clients in lawsuits or asbestos trust fund claims. This ensures that the compensation the victim receives is sufficient to cover treatment costs and other costs associated with mesothelioma. Attorneys can also assist veterans determine if they are eligible to receive additional compensation from government-funded trust funds that are set up to aid veterans who were exposed to asbestos during the military.

The top mesothelioma lawyers provide free consultations with lawyers. They also review patient's records free of charge and only cost if compensation is secured. These firms have attorneys who are aware of the costs of asbestos litigation, and are determined to make sure that the victims receive compensation they deserve.

Free Case Evaluations

A mesothelioma lawsuit is the first step to seeking compensation. Specialized law firms specialized in asbestos law can assist patients in filing a lawsuit to recover compensation from the companies that exposed them asbestos. A lawyer can assist victims and their families in a variety of aspects of the legal process, including finding potential defendants and collecting records and evidence and managing the court process.

Patients and their families are able to receive a free, no-obligation review of their case from the top mesothelioma attorneys. This will allow people to make an informed decision about which lawyer to choose. They will also assist them to understand their legal options and what compensation they may be entitled to.

Many asbestos victims can be compensated for their asbestos exposure medical expenses, loss of income and more. A mesothelioma lawyer will help clients receive the maximum payout.

Experienced attorneys can use their extensive experience in asbestos litigation to determine the most effective strategy for each individual case. They can identify procedural mistakes and avoid unwarranted disclosure of information to defendants, and assess the fairness or a settlement offer.

The majority of mesothelioma cases are resolved outside of the courtroom. However, some cases are able to be tried. The best mesothelioma lawyers are able to prepare for trial and aid victims in proving that asbestos exposure is the cause of their illness. They have the resources and negotiation power to confront asbestos giants and get substantial verdicts.

Mesothelioma patients can also file a wrongful death claim in the case that a loved one died from asbestos exposure. This type of claim can lead to the compensation of a spouse children, parents or other dependents.

Mesothelioma law firms that have offices in several states can assist patients who are located outside of the state where they intend to make their claim. They can provide local representation, and they will travel to meet with patients at their homes or in other locations. They will also pay all travel expenses for victims or their loved ones. This service is especially valuable for those who live in states that have strict laws regarding asbestos litigation.

Contingency Fees

If you or a loved one has been diagnosed with mesothelioma or if you have lost someone to this asbestos-related disease, it is important to work with an attorney who can assist you to get compensation. This money can be used to help victims and their family members pay for medical expenses, deal with lost income, and other financial issues that are associated with the mesothelioma.

Mesothelioma lawyers from top law firms are committed to helping victims get the compensation they deserve. They have a track record of obtaining multimillion dollar settlements and verdicts for asbestos victims. They know how to approach each state's legal system in regard to mesothelioma cases.

The mesothelioma attorneys at the top firms also operate on a contingency basis so that the patient or their loved ones do not have to pay upfront fees. The lawyers are paid only if the case is a success and the victims are compensated. In the majority of cases, the client is responsible for any additional expenses such as photocopying and court filing fees.

Mesothelioma victims should be sure to work with an attorney who has a branch in their state of residence or at the very least close. It will be easier for them to come to the firm and discuss their case with their lawyer. trusted mesothelioma Attorney mesothelioma attorneys are willing to travel to meet with victims and their families.

Law firms like the nationally recognized mesothelioma attorneys from Weitz & Luxenberg and Simmons Hanly Conroy have offices across the country, so they can easily meet with victims at locations near to them.

A knowledgeable mesothelioma lawyer will pay attention to the facts and determine how to best help the victim seek justice against negligent asbestos producers. They will also discuss the law's implications for their clients. They will also review any evidence that may be available, like the medical records of the victims. A good mesothelioma lawyer will be aware of any deadlines or limitations that may be associated with filing a lawsuit. This is important because there are strict time limits on the time that victims must wait to make a mesothelioma claim.
